EnvironMentally Educated Tourist

‘EMET – EnvironMentally Educated Tourist’ is a Multilateral Partnership Project made up of five countries – Finland, Italy, Hungary, Poland, Estonia – aimed at educating the new generations in the spirit of safeguarding the environment. Since all our institutions offer tourism-oriented courses, we believe that it is important to train professional and responsible future operators in this sector. Tourism helps the economic development of a country, but it may also be a source of problems if there is not adequate preparatory education. Tourism that is at the same time ecologically sustainable can help in protecting the environment by adopting environmentally-friendly strategies and adapting local facilities.Every partner institution has identified a working group of students and teachers who have set up a pilot school-travel agency where they have been able to create a ‘business plan for green tourism’ and to innovate a common brand and marketing strategy creating an adequate brand name of their business. The outcome has been an open source web course on the Openmoodle from which the partners and those who are willing to will benefit in the future. To disseminate the results of the project, all materials developed have been presented to local/regional authorities and institutions specialising in tourism.
